Unbeaten Cristian Perez headlines Friday night’s Combate Global event.

The card airs live on Paramount+ with Perez meeting Dumar Roa in a catchweight bout.

Paramount+ live coverage will begin with a Combate Global pre-show at 10:30 p.m. ET/9:30 p.m. CT, and will continue with the live fight action, beginning at 11:00 p.m. ET/10:00 p.m. CT.
 
In addition, this week’s Combate coverage is complemented on CBS Sports Network with a one-hour recap show from the September 3 event, tomorrow, Thursday, September 9 at 9 p.m. ET/8 p.m. CT.
 
The 26-year-old Perez of Ensenada, B.C., Mexico will enter La Jaula, the Combate Global competition cage, for the third time in 2021, after reeling off back-to-back, first round submission victories, the first of which he produced in just 29 seconds via heel hook in April.
 
Fighting out of Chihuahua, Chih., Mexico, Roa is a 30-year-old native of Guateque, Boyaca, Colombia, and an aggressive finisher who has earned 10 of his 15 career wins via (T)KO or submission.
 
Also featured at the top of the card will be another 150-pound catchweight contest between aggressive strikers Isaac Ruelas (4-2) of Mexico City, Mexico and recent Combate Global one-night, four-man European tournament winner, Patrick Lehane (2-) of Cork, Ireland.
 
In a featured women’s flyweight (125 pounds) matchup between unbeaten prospects, Jazmin “La Pantera” Navarrete (1-0) of Santiago, Chile via Tijuana, B.C., Mexico will take on Mariel Celimen (1-0) of Miami.
 
Topping the preliminary bout card is a featherweight (145 pounds) battle between Fabricio Franco (8-3) of Rio Pardo, RGS, Brazil via Miami and Miguel “Destroyer” Villegas (7-2) of Tijuana.
 
In bantamweight (135 pounds) action, Cristian “Scorpio” Barraza (6-2) of Santiago, Chile will collide with Alex “Coyote” Gonzalez (3-3) of Mexico City.
 
Alana McLaughlin (0-0) of Portland, Ore. will make her professional MMA debut in a featherweight scrap with Celine Provost (0-0) of Paris, France.
